The Golden Jubilee Monument in Buea, Cameroon, commemorates the 50th anniversary of the nation's independence and reunification. This iconic landmark features a striking design with landscaped gardens, serving as a cultural hub for locals and tourists alike. It represents Cameroon's journey towards unity and progress, offering a serene space for reflection and appreciation of the country's rich history.

Getting There

  • Walking

    From Buea Town, head southwest towards the monument. The walk is approximately 1.5 kilometers and should take about 20 minutes. As you walk, you'll pass local shops and eateries, offering a glimpse into the local culture. The monument is located near the Governor's office.

  • Public Transport

    Take a local taxi from anywhere in Buea to the Golden Jubilee Monument. Taxis are readily available and the ride should cost approximately 250-500 XAF. The journey takes about 5-10 minutes depending on traffic. Alternatively, you can take a 'clando' (local transport car) for a similar price.

The Golden Jubilee Monument, located in Buea, stands as a tribute to Cameroon's 50th anniversary of independence and reunification. Inaugurated to symbolize the legacy of the nation since May 20, 1972, the monument has become a significant historical and touristic destination. It attracts visitors with its impressive design and beautifully landscaped gardens, creating a serene environment for reflection. The monument's structure includes concrete and ten metal cylinders of varying heights, each representing one of Cameroon's ten regions. These cylinders support the logo of the Golden Jubilee, which features a globe portraying the map of Cameroon supported by two hands, symbolizing peace and unity. The monument also showcases a mosaic wall of art inspired by the cultures of the ten regions, depicting the story and life of the country through its variety of colors and traditional dress. Visitors can explore the well-maintained grounds and witness cultural performances and events that often take place in the vicinity. Informative plaques provide insights into the monument's significance and its role in Cameroon's national identity. The site is ideal for photography enthusiasts, offering stunning images against the backdrop of Buea's scenery. The monument is heavily guarded, providing a sense of security for visitors.
